SHA256
1
0
forked from pool/javamail

Accepting request 968020 from Java:packages

package was unusable with gradle

OBS-URL: https://build.opensuse.org/request/show/968020
OBS-URL: https://build.opensuse.org/package/show/openSUSE:Factory/javamail?expand=0&rev=5
This commit is contained in:
Dominique Leuenberger 2022-04-11 22:13:48 +00:00 committed by Git OBS Bridge
commit 4c9e623686
2 changed files with 13 additions and 0 deletions

View File

@ -1,3 +1,10 @@
-------------------------------------------------------------------
Sat Apr 9 14:24:08 UTC 2022 - Fridrich Strba <fstrba@suse.com>
- Remove all parents, since this package is not built with maven
- Assure that every dependency has a version, or at least "any"
* fixes use with gradle
-------------------------------------------------------------------
Wed Mar 30 10:19:25 UTC 2022 - Fridrich Strba <fstrba@suse.com>

View File

@ -53,6 +53,8 @@ Group: Documentation/HTML
%setup -q -n %{name}-%{git_tag}
%patch0 -p1
%pom_change_dep -r -f ::::: :::::
add_dep() {
%pom_xpath_inject pom:project "<dependencies/>" ${2}
%pom_add_dep com.sun.mail:${1}:%{version}:provided ${2}
@ -80,6 +82,10 @@ rm mail/src/test/java/com/sun/mail/imap/IMAPIdleUntaggedResponseTest.java
rm mail/src/test/java/com/sun/mail/smtp/SMTPWriteTimeoutTest.java
%pom_remove_parent .
for i in mail mailapi mailapijar smtp imap gimap pop3 dsn; do
%pom_remove_parent ${i};
%pom_xpath_inject pom:project "<version>%{version}</version>" ${i}
done
%build
%{ant} -Djavac.source=1.8 -Djavac.target=1.8 \